QUANZHOU, China, June 30, 2026 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- INLIF LIMITED (NASDAQ: INLF) (together with all its subsidiaries and consolidated entities, the “Company” or “INLIF”), a company engaged in the research, development, manufacturing, and sales of injection molding machine-dedicated manipulator arms, today announced that its Board of Directors has approved a 1-for-200 share combination of all its authorized and issued ordinary shares, including both Class A ordinary shares and Class B ordinary shares (the “Second Share Combination”), pursuant to the authorization granted from an extraordinary general meeting of the Company’s shareholders on January 9, 2026 (the “EGM”).

The Second Share Combination will become effective for trading on The Nasdaq Stock Market LLC (“Nasdaq”) on Monday, July 6, 2026 at 09:30 a.m., Eastern Time.
The Company’s Class A ordinary shares will continue to trade on Nasdaq under the existing symbol “INLF” and will begin trading on a consolidation-adjusted basis when the market opens on July 6, 2026. The new CUSIP number for the Class A ordinary shares following the Second Share Combination is G4808M126.
At the effective time of the Second Share Combination, every 200 shares of the Company’s authorized and issued ordinary shares (including all Class A ordinary shares and Class B ordinary shares) will be combined into 1 share of ordinary share in the respective share class. This will reduce the number of Class A ordinary shares issued and outstanding as of the date hereof to 1,046,875 shares, and reduce the number of Class B ordinary shares issued and outstanding shares as of the date hereof to 3,906 shares, after fractional share rounding adjustment.
The Company believes the Second Share Combination is a proactive measure designed to enhance financial flexibility, support ongoing compliance with Nasdaq’s continued listing requirements, and strengthen the Company's long-term capital structure.
About INLIF LIMITED
INLIF is a holding company and an exempted company incorporated in the Cayman Islands with limited liability. Through its operating entity in the People’s Republic of China, Ewatt Robot Equipment Co. Ltd., established in September 2016, INLIF is engaged in the research, development, manufacturing, and sales of injection molding machine-dedicated manipulator arms. It is also a provider of installation services and warranty services for manipulator arms, and accessories and raw materials for manipulator arms. The Company produces an extensive portfolio of injection molding machine-dedicated manipulator arms, including transverse single and double-axis manipulator arms, transverse and longitudinal multi-axis manipulator arms, and large bullhead multi-axis manipulator arms, all developed by itself. It has also built experience in industrial automation solutions, including in the new energy sector, as well as intelligent robotics in recent years.
